Window Installation In Citrus Heights
5
Local Agents
Secure
Booking
Windows Installation Services Citrus Heights - California
Top Citrus Heights Businesses Listings
Verified professionals Listings Citrus Heights, California
5
Local Agents
Secure
Booking
Verified professionals Listings Citrus Heights, California